Output 21a90015aa2622f93a388ba6a57e665b10d7590fd518248333ccd18b65666392:1

value
53184175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3aa9987d7c0cc921c8524f6d7aa7f5d08673f441 OP_EQUALVERIFY OP_CHECKSIG
address
16MBMqhBy8afo9uQJKwUq9DSnuCywfGkZR
transaction
21a90015aa2622f93a388ba6a57e665b10d7590fd518248333ccd18b65666392
confirmations
419068
spent
true